:root{--transition-duration-2:0s;--transition-duration-3:0s}.visible{--transition-duration-2:0.2s;--transition-duration-3:0.3s}.put-75-v{padding-top:75px;padding-bottom:75px}.no-padding{padding:0!important}.theme-color-white{color:var(--theme-white)}.theme-color-white h2{color:var(--theme-white)}.aside_img_title h2:before,.aside_img_wrap:before,.carousle-item-number,.cf_title:before,.color-bg,.comment-num,.contact-form-wrap_title:before,.footer-contacts li:before,.fs-slider_align_title:before,.fs-title h2:before,.fsc-holder:before,.fsc-holder_title,.grid-carousel-title h3:before,.grid-det-item:before,.hero_promo-button div.image-popup,.hlaf-slider-pag .swiper-pagination-bullet:before,.hs_init .swiper-scrollbar-drag,.leaflet-touch .leaflet-bar a,.main-footer:after,.nav-button span,.page-scroll-nav li a,.page-scroll-nav li a span,.pagination a.current-page,.post-tooltip,.pr-list:before,.sb-button_point:nth-child(2):before,.scroller,.sec-title_dec,.section-separator:before,.section-title_white:before,.serv-carousel .swiper-slide.swiper-slide-active .serv-carousel-item-counter,.serv-carousel-item-content h3:before,.share-button .share-button-dot:last-child,.share-button:hover .share-button-dot,.share-wrapper,.slider-fw_pagination_wrap .swiper-pagination-bullet,.social-container:after,.ss-slider-pagination .swiper-pagination-bullet.swiper-pagination-bullet-active,.testi-column:before,.testi-item:before,.testimonilas-wrap:before,.thumb-img:after{background:var(--theme-primary)}#message p strong,.about-img-title,.aside-link i,.blog-btn i,.blog-btn-filter ul li a:hover,.blog-search-wrap button,.box-media-zoom,.btn:after,.close-contact-form,.close-share-btn,.cont-det-wrap li a,.contact-details ul li i,.copy-right span,.filter-btn_container,.filter-btn_container:before,.footer-contacts li a:hover,.fs-slider_align_title h2 span,.gallery-filters a span,.gallery-filters a.gallery-filter-active,.grid-carousel-title h3 a span,.grid-det-item a:hover,.grid-det_category a:hover,.grid-media-zoom,.half-hero-wrap_link i,.hero-facts-wrap .inline-facts:before,.hero-slider_control,.hero-slider_details li:before,.hero-wrap-social li a,.hsc_pp2,.leaflet-container a.leaflet-popup-close-button,.menusb a.act-link,.menusb a.back,.modal-close:hover,.nav-holder nav li a.act-link,.nav-holder nav li a:hover,.next-project-wrap span:hover i,.next-project-wrap strong,.post-link i,.pr-list li a,.pr-tags a:hover,.pr-tags span,.serv-details_link i,.share-button,.share-tooltip,.show_thumbnails:hover,.single-page_scrl i,.slider-nav_btn,.ss-slider-btn,.ss-slider-cont,.swiper-counter div,.team-link,.team-social li a,.testi-date i,.testi-number,.tooltip-info h5,.video_link i:hover{color:var(--theme-primary)}.cont-det-wrap:before,.filter-btn.hid-filter .filt-line:nth-child(4),.section-title h2:before,blockquote{border-color:var(--theme-primary)}.loader span:before{border-color:var(--theme-primary);border-bottom:3px solid transparent}header .UILogo img{min-height:60px;max-height:60px;height:auto!important}@media (max-width:767px){header .UILogo img{margin-left:-5px}}header .top-head{display:-webkit-box;display:-moz-box;display:-webkit-flex;display:-ms-flexbox;display:flex;-ms-flex-wrap:wrap;-webkit-flex-wrap:wrap;flex-wrap:wrap}header .top-head .template-column{display:-webkit-box;display:-moz-box;display:-webkit-flex;display:-ms-flexbox;display:flex;-ms-flex-wrap:wrap;-webkit-flex-wrap:wrap;flex-wrap:wrap}header .top-head .left{display:-webkit-box;display:-moz-box;display:-webkit-flex;display:-ms-flexbox;display:flex}header .top-head .left .social-icons{display:-webkit-box;display:-moz-box;display:-webkit-flex;display:-ms-flexbox;display:flex;-webkit-justify-content:left;justify-content:left;-ms-flex-align:center;-webkit-align-items:center;align-items:center}header .top-head .left .social-icons a{color:var(--theme-white)}header .top-head .left .social-icons a .fa{font-size:25px}header .top-head .left .social-icons a .fa:before{background:var(--theme-primary);height:35px;padding:5px;padding-left:7px;padding-right:7px;border-radius:10px}header .top-head .logo-column{display:-webkit-box;display:-moz-box;display:-webkit-flex;display:-ms-flexbox;display:flex;-webkit-justify-content:left;justify-content:left}header .top-head .right{display:-webkit-box;display:-moz-box;display:-webkit-flex;display:-ms-flexbox;display:flex;-webkit-justify-content:right;justify-content:right;-ms-flex-align:center;-webkit-align-items:center;align-items:center}header .top-head .header-navbar{padding:0;margin-bottom:0;-ms-flex-align:center;-webkit-align-items:center;align-items:center;background:0 0;border:0}header .top-head .header-navbar .navbar-header{display:none}header .top-head .header-navbar .navbar-collapse{display:block;border:none;box-shadow:none;padding:0;margin:0}header .top-head .header-navbar .navbar-collapse ul{margin:0}header .top-head .header-navbar .navbar-collapse ul li ul{margin:0;position:static;background:0 0;border:none;box-shadow:none;padding-left:12.5px}header .top-head .header-navbar ul li{margin-right:0;width:auto;display:inline-block}header .top-head .header-navbar ul li a{color:var(--theme-white)!important;padding:7.5px 22.5px 7.5px 22.5px;font-size:12px;line-height:28px;padding-left:15px;text-transform:uppercase;font-weight:600;letter-spacing:1px;text-align:left;position:relative}header .top-head .header-navbar ul li a:active,header .top-head .header-navbar ul li a:focus,header .top-head .header-navbar ul li a:focus-within,header .top-head .header-navbar ul li a:hover{background-color:transparent!important;color:var(--theme-primary)!important}header .top-head .header-navbar ul li.active>a{color:var(--theme-primary)!important;background-color:inherit}header .top-head .header-navbar ul li.active .menu-icon{color:var(--theme-secondary)}header .top-head .header-navbar ul li.dropdown>a.dropdown-toggle .caret{position:relative;height:44px;border:0;width:20px;float:right;margin:-12px 0 0}header .top-head .header-navbar ul li.dropdown>a.dropdown-toggle .caret:after{content:"\f107";position:absolute;right:0;font-family:FontAwesome,sans-serif;top:50%;font-size:24px;transform:translateY(-50%);font-weight:800;height:100%;display:-webkit-box;display:-moz-box;display:-webkit-flex;display:-ms-flexbox;display:flex;-ms-flex-align:center;-webkit-align-items:center;align-items:center;width:100%}header .top-head .header-navbar ul li.dropdown.open .dropdown-toggle .caret:after{content:"\f106"}<!-- module: frontend/template controller: default  action: themestyle -->